Research Experiences for Undergraduates in Distributed Rational Agents*

Summer 2004


Eight research assistantships are currently available for qualified undergraduate junior and senior computer science and engineering students to participate in research in the field of distributed rational agents. The program will be conducted at an NSF supported REU Site in the Department of Computer Science and Engineering at the University of Texas at Arlington (CSE@UTA). The student participants will investigate problems related to Quality of Service (QoS) requirements, intelligent decision making, and adaptive capabilities under real-time constraints in distributed, intelligent agents. This research will be performed in the larger context of MavHome and WISE, two large-scale research projects investigating the design and control of intelligent environments and of distributed, intelligent agents operating in real-time.
